2018 Women's Tennis Players of the Week

 

SLIAC WOMEN'S TENNIS PLAYER OF THE WEEK - APRIL 24

Monica Behrle, Webster University

Behrle ends her season in the same way as starting it, by being named the SLIAC Women's Tennis Player of the Week. Behrle went undefeated on the week, recording a pair of conference wins against Principia. She blanked her #1 singles opponent 6-0, 6-0 and then followed with an 8-1 win at #1 doubles along with teammate Madison Watts. The award is Behrle's fourth this season. 

 

SLIAC WOMEN'S TENNIS PLAYER OF THE WEEK - APRIL 16

Clara Baldwin, Westminster College

Baldwin picked up a pair of conference wins during her three-win week. Playing at #1 singles she defeated Fontbonne 6-1, 6-2 and then teamed with Natalie Tiffany for an 8-2 win at #1 doubles. Baldwin then followed with another singles win, this time against Stephens, winning 6-1, 6-0. 

SLIAC WOMEN'S TENNIS PLAYER OF THE WEEK - APRIL 9

Hallie Jones, Principia College

Jones, a junior from Elsah, Ill., captured a perfect week on the courts while playing in four matches. Jones was 2-0 in both singles and doubles action. Playing at #2 singles she topped Fontbonne 7-6, 6-4 for a conference win. Jones trailed 3-1 in her second set before winning five of the next six games to close out the win. She followed with a 6-1, 6-2 win over Blackburn at the top singles position. Jones also teamed with Olivia Kasprzyk for a pair of doubles win. 

SLIAC WOMEN'S TENNIS PLAYER OF THE WEEK - APRIL 2
Monica Behrle, Webster University

Monica Behrle picks up her third SLIAC Women's Tennis Player of the Week award after winning both matches last week for the Gorloks. Behrle, a senior from Atlanta, Ga., topped Westminster 6-3, 6-1 at the #1 singles position and then teamed with Madison Watts to win 8-2 in #1 doubles. Behrle has now won three straight in singles play and improves to 12-3 on the season. 

SLIAC WOMEN'S TENNIS PLAYER OF THE WEEK - MARCH 26
Madison Watts, Webster University

Watts, a junior from Rogersville, Mo., was dominant last week in picking up SLIAC Women's Tennis Player of the Week honors. Watts dropped just one game in her three outings. Watts blanked her opponent from Fontbonne 6-0, 6-0 at #2 singles for her first conference win of the season. She teamed up with Monica Behrle to win 8-1 at #1 doubles and improve to 9-2 in doubles action this season.

SLIAC WOMEN'S TENNIS PLAYER OF THE WEEK - MARCH 19
Monica Behrle, Webster University

Behrle, a senior from Atlanta, Ga., rolled off a 7-1 combined record last week. As the team's top player she secured three wins in singles and four more in doubles with her partner Madison Watts. Behrle picked up a doubles win against Wooster and had two wins each against Marietta, Stockton, and Nazareth. She is now 10-3 in singles play this season and 8-3 in doubles. 

SLIAC WOMEN'S TENNIS PLAYER OF THE WEEK - MARCH 5
Monica Behrle, Webster University

Behrle, a senior, started off her final collegiate season by tying the program record for career singles wins. Behrle tacked on two singles wins last week, moving her career total to 58. She picked up a 6-0, 6-0 sweep of Shawnee State and then followed with a win over Bethel while playing in the team's top spot. Behrle also recorded two doubles wins, playing with Madison Watts, winning 8-2 and 8-5.
